§ 52:27D-489k9 — Filing of bond resolution, ordinance for public inspection.
New Jersey·Title 52 STATE GOVERNMENT, DEPARTMENTS AND OFFICERS
9.An authority or municipality, as applicable, shall cause a copy of any bond resolution or bond ordinance, as applicable, adopted by it to be filed for public inspection in the office of the municipal clerk of the municipality wherein the project financed by the bonds is located. In the case of an authority, the resolution also shall be filed for public inspection in its office.
